Transaction 62051a49f70ca676eb1055bd45622720f8d56a489b31279175cedf760e503f6b
4 Input
2 Outputs
- 62051a49f70ca676eb1055bd45622720f8d56a489b31279175cedf760e503f6b:0
- 62051a49f70ca676eb1055bd45622720f8d56a489b31279175cedf760e503f6b:1
value 628000000
address 1AzNnqZHYvCuV2hgoV3ZUVXD9W71Gc8bo6
value 410283
address 16LBZGmxzYopaxNFzRxX84fpoKxgj1cSu2